50371287
26807965
5588828
5544627
31218009
39575179
88893820
16412702
86173993
39073778
52121518
94482515
21544638
46294679
84536689
93645123
27782984
33935755
44712897
5964882
27384756
82175052
78703983
63302315
70963979
19995987
40632962
18235349
82133058
77682625
43807767
71164195
4413460
56367089
41014195
32707200
40332844
80436632
76632358
26214471